Matzingen, Thurgau, Switzerland
Overview
Matzingen is a small, welcoming Swiss town in the Thurgau region, known for its charming village atmosphere and proximity to lush countryside. It's an ideal base for visitors seeking authentic Swiss culture away from the crowds, offering easy access to nature and local traditions.
Best Time to Visit
April-June and September-October for mild weather and fewer tourists
Local Tips
Shops may close early, especially on Sundays; consider renting a bike to explore the scenic surroundings. Public transport is reliable but less frequent in the evenings.
Cultural Etiquette
Tipping is customary but not obligatory (round up the bill or leave small change); dress casually but neatly; greet locals with a friendly 'Grüezi.'
Safety Warnings
Matzingen is a very safe town with low crime. Exercise standard precautions and be mindful of traffic, especially bicycles, when crossing roads.
Hidden Gems
Explore the Thur riverbanks for quiet picnic spots, or visit the local cheese dairy for a taste of regional specialties.
